mercredi 16 décembre 2015 à 01:00A school in California told a boy to cover up his Star Wars t-shirt because it showed a fictional character holding a gun.
It may be a reasonable policy to exclude symbols of violence from the classroom, not because someone else was shot, but rather to avoid promoting militarism. It could also be a wise policy to prohibit shirts with commercial advertising, which this was.
Note that they did not punish the boy. US schools punish students for absurd reasons, even get them jailed, and that is a very harmful practice; but it did not happen in this case.
